Practical Metal Finishing - Most of the time, the finishing of metal is required for aesthetic reasons as well as clean-room situations. It really is one of the most popular treatments because of its success in intensifying the overall beauty of the items, for instance, motorbike parts, cookware or motor vehicle parts. In addition, many clean-rooms demand a sleek finish as a way to decrease the perviousness of the components which might cause dirt to gather and contaminate. A really good illustration of this use would be in vacuum chambers.

There exist many approaches to polish metal, and we are going to look into examples of the processes required. Metal may be burnished electromechanically, applying chemicals, manually by hand, or with specialized buffing machines. A buffing compound or paste could be employed, which can contain aluminum oxide, tripoli, limestone, chalk, chromium oxide, dolomite, or iron oxide.

Polishing stainless steel, due to its mediocre thermal conductivity, its hardness, and its comparatively high viscidity is among the most time-consuming. Having said that, items made out of non-ferrous metal tend to be receptive to buffing, simply because these require the lower number of procedures.

A lower pad speed is commonly used any time a superior quality mirror finish is essential. Polishing buffs smothered with compound can be markedly impacted by the forces on the surface of the pad. The severity of the pressure on the surface could be raised to a specific range, although exceeding the perfect degree of pressure not only cuts down on the quality level of the procedure, but in addition worsens efficiency, may cause wear on the product, plus there is also a conspicuous heating up of the material being worked on, on account of friction. For thinner items, it will be raised temperature (and the corresponding pliancy of the metal) that causes components to twist, buckle or distort. In general, it will require a talented polisher to add in each one of these things to both avoid damage to the workpiece and to perform the project competently. To radically boost the quality of the finished surface area, the polishing action ought to be completed with much less aggression and not so much force to be able to in due course complete a surface area with no scores or fine lines brought about by the buffing process, subsequently arriving at a lovely mirror finish.
